Ingredients

To make this Cranberry Glazed Ham with Pineapple, you’ll need a bone-in ham, cranberry sauce, brown sugar, pineapple, and a few simple pantry staples. The combination of the sweet, tart cranberries and the bright, tropical pineapple perfectly complements the savory, smoky ham for a truly craveable holiday dish.

  • 1 (8-10 lb) bone-in ham – a classic centerpiece for your holiday feast
  • 1 cup cranberry sauce – either homemade or your favorite store-bought variety
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ar – for a rich, caramelized glaze
  • 1 (20 oz) can pineapple chunks – for a tropical twist
  • 1 tsp ground cinnamon – to add warmth and depth of flavor

How to Make Cranberry Glazed Ham with Pineapple

Bringing this show-stopping Cranberry Glazed Ham with Pineapple to life is easier than you might think. Just follow these simple steps for perfectly caramelized, flavorful results.

Step 1: Prep Work

Begin by preheating your oven to 325Β°F. Score the surface of the ham in a crosshatch pattern, being careful not to cut too deeply. In a saucepan, combine the cranberry sauce, brown sugar, and cinnamon, then bring the mixture to a simmer, stirring occasionally until the sugar has dissolved.

Step 2: Main Cooking Process

Place the ham in a roasting pan and pour the cranberry glaze over the top, making sure to evenly coat the entire surface. Arrange the pineapple chunks around the ham, then transfer the pan to the oven. Bake the ham for 1-1.5 hours, basting occasionally with the glaze, until it’s heated through and the glaze has caramelized to a beautiful, shiny finish.

Step 3: Final Steps/Assembly

Once the ham is cooked, let it rest for 10-15 minutes before slicing and serving. The residual heat will continue to set the glaze, creating a delectable, sticky-sweet coating that complements the savory ham perfectly.

Serving & Storage

Serve with: Roasted vegetables, mashed potatoes, or a fresh salad.

Storage: Le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 1 week. The ham makes delicious sandwiches or can be incorporated into soups and casseroles.

Reheat: To reheat, simply place the ham in a baking dish and warm it in a 325Β°F oven until heated through, about 15-20 minutes.

Make-Ahead: The cranberry glaze can be made up to 3 days in advance and stored in the refrigerator. When you’re ready to use it, simply reheat the glaze until it’s warm and pourable.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know when the ham is fully cooked?

The best way to ensure your ham is fully cooked is to use a meat thermometer. Insert the thermometer into the thickest part of the ham, making sure it doesn’t touch any bone. The ham is fully cooked when it reaches an internal temperature of 145Β°F.

Can I make the glaze ahead of time?

Absolutely! The cranberry glaze can be made up to 3 days in advance and stored in the refrigerator. When you’re ready to use it, simply reheat the glaze until it’s warm and pourable.

How do I prevent the glaze from burning?

To prevent the glaze from burning, be sure to baste the ham with the glaze every 15-20 minutes during the baking process. This will help the glaze caramelize evenly and prevent it from becoming too dark or bitter.

Can I use a spiral-sliced ham instead?

Yes, a spiral-sliced ham will work beautifully in this recipe. The only difference is that you’ll want to baste the ham more frequently to ensure the glaze doesn’t dry out the pre-sliced portions.

How long will the leftovers keep?

Leftover Cranberry Glazed Ham with Pineapple can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 7 days. Make sure to wrap the ham tightly in plastic wrap or foil to prevent it from drying out.

Ingredients

– 1 (8-10 lb) bone-in ham

– 1 cup cranberry sauce

– 1 cup brown sugar

– 1 cup pineapple juice

– 1 tsp ground cloves

– 1 tsp ground cinnamon

– 1 can (20 oz) pineapple slices, drained and reserved

– Fresh parsley for garnish


Instructions

1.

2. 1. Preheat your oven to 325Β°F (165Β°C).

3. 2. Place the ham in a roasting pan, cut side down.

4. 3. In a bowl, mix together the cranberry sauce, brown sugar, pineapple juice, cloves, and cinnamon.

5. 4. Brush the glaze over the ham, making sure to cover it evenly.

6. 5. Arrange the pineapple slices on top and secure them with toothpicks if necessary.

7. 6. Cover the ham loosely with foil and bake for about 1.5 to 2 hours, basting every 30 minutes.

8. 7. Remove the foil during the last 30 minutes to allow the ham to brown.

9. 8. Once the internal temperature reaches 140Β°F (60Β°C), remove from the oven.

10. 9. Let it rest for 15 minutes before slicing.

11. 10. Garnish with fresh parsley and serve.
